The average of 25 consecutive odd integers is 55. The highest of these integers is
1). 79
2). 105
3). 155
4). 109

option 1 is the right one
Here , Average of $25$ consecutive odd numbers $= 55$
Mid number i.e. 13th number $= 55$
$25th$ number $= 55 + 2 × 12$
$25th$ number $= 55 + 24 = 79$
